Choking Prevention Strategies

Choking is a leading source of injury among little ones. To avoid choking events, it's important for moms and dads to recognize:

    Appropriate food sizes: Stay clear of tough sweets, entire grapes, or anything that can obstruct airways. Supervision during dishes: Constantly enjoy your youngster while they eat. Teaching secure consuming routines: Motivate youngsters to eat their food completely prior to swallowing.

Knowing how to prevent choking is a vital ability that can conserve lives.

Epipen Administration: What You Required to Know

For kids with extreme allergic reactions, lugging an Epipen can be life-saving. Right here are bottom lines concerning Epipen administration:

Recognize Sensitive Reactions:
    Swelling of the face or throat Difficulty breathing Hives or rash
Administering the Epipen:
    Remove the safety and security cap. Firmly push the tool against the outer thigh. Hold it in position for 3 seconds.
Aftercare:
    Call emergency solutions quickly after providing an Epipen. Inform physician about the allergic reaction.

Managing Minor Wounds Effectively

Minor wounds are common in youth, whether from falls or scrapes during playtime. Below's how parents can successfully take care of these injuries:

Step-by-Step Minor Wound Care:

Wash Hands Properly:
    Use soap and water to remove germs before touching any wound.
Clean the Wound:
    Rinse under tidy running water. Use moderate soap if necessary.
Apply an Antiseptic:
    Apply disinfectant cream or lotion to stop infection.
Cover with a Bandage:
    Use a sterilized bandage or gauze to shield the wound from dust and bacteria.
Monitor for Infection:
    Look out for soreness, swelling, or pus as indicators of infection.

The Relevance of Proper Hand Hygiene

Proper hand hygiene is fundamental in stopping infections-- particularly after treating injuries or before dishes. Right here's a quick guide on handwashing techniques:

    Wet hands with clean running water (cozy or cold). Apply soap and soap by scrubing hands together-- do not forget between fingers and under nails. Scrub hands for at the very least 20 seconds. Rinse well under tidy running water. Dry hands utilizing a clean towel or air completely dry them.
